Nursing Training Records Surge After Reform

Germany has experienced a remarkable surge in nursing apprenticeship agreements, reaching a record 158,000 individuals enrolled in training programs. This unprecedented growth is largely attributed to a recent reform designed to boost interest in the profession and address a critical shortage of nurses within the country’s healthcare sector. The shift also includes a notable increase in male applicants, signaling a broadening appeal of the field.

The 2020 reform, spearheaded by the German government, introduced several changes aimed at making nursing a more attractive career path, including increased financial incentives and streamlined training processes. Prior to the reform, the nursing profession struggled to attract enough new recruits, contributing to a well-documented shortage of qualified healthcare workers across Germany. This latest surge in enrollment – approximately 158,000 – represents a substantial investment in the future of the country’s healthcare system and is expected to alleviate some of the immediate pressure on hospitals and clinics. While women still constitute the majority of nursing trainees, the increasing number of men entering the field suggests a broader demographic shift and a more diverse workforce for the profession. Experts believe this trend will continue as the healthcare sector faces ongoing challenges related to an aging population and rising demand for medical services.
